WebFeb 21, 2024 · Peripheral pressors. Are (mostly) safe! Norepinephrine, epinephrine, and phenylephrine have great safety profiles when used peripherally. Vasopressin should never be used peripherally due to its ability to cause peripheral ischemia with no antidote. Unlike vasopressin, the other pressors do have antidotes if they extravasate. WebDec 14, 2024 · Low-dose enteral nutrition can be safely started within 48 h after admission, even during treatment with small or moderate doses of vasopressor agents. A percutaneous access should be used when enteral nutrition is anticipated for ≥ 4 weeks.
